Requirements
Experience
24 months of role experience is required with some in the last 12 months.
24 months of Labor & Delivery Unit experience is required with some in the last 24 months.
Experience with Sunrise is preferred from any number of months.
References
Candidates must provide 1 charge/lead reference from within the past 2 years in order to be considered for this role
Candidates must provide 1 manager/supervisor reference from within the past 12 months in order to be considered for this role
License
Candidates must have a West Virginia license or compact license
Certifications
Advanced AWHONN FHM (Required)
BLS (Required)
ACLS (Required)
Intermediate AWHONN FHM (Required)
NRP (Required)
STABLE (Required)
Vaccinations
COVID vaccination required. Religious and medical declinations accepted.
Proof of Identification
Driver's license required

  • Women's Services (includes Postpartum) (Cost Center 6830)"

L&D Beds They have 6 "Birthing Rooms" for labor, delivery, & recovery - then patients are transferred to Women's Services/PP

triage beds 4 Private Triage Rooms

OR on the unit 2 OR Suites for C-Sections located on the L&D unit

Postpartum beds "Currently they can go up to 19 in Women's Services/PP

NOTE: They are in the middle of renovating. Some of the rooms are doubles but will eventually all be private"

births per day, per year Approximately 80 deliveries/month; 1100 deliveries/year

FHM (Both Basic & Intermediate) are all required

Ratios They follow AWHONN guidelines

FHM System Paragon is the FHM software they use & the equipment is Corometrics monitors

Charge Nurse/House Supervisor Charge Nurse each shift - they do triage, otherwise do not take an assignment unless absolutely necessary.

Weekend Requirement "* L&D is required to work 2 weekend shifts/month

  • Women's Services/PP is required to work 4-5 weekend shifts/month"

Call Requirement Signing up for 1-2 on-call shifts/month is required because they go down to a skeleton crew on weekends & for low-census; however, will always have at least 2 RNs at all times.

Holidays Work into the perm staff holiday rotation

Scrub Color "* L&D: Scrubs are provided

  • Women's Services/PP: Scrubs are not provided. Must be navy blue. If a scrub jacket is worn, it must also be navy blue. No hoodies."

Tele If a patient is on Tele, they would be monitored remotely by monitor techs on another unit; however, RN's in L&D must be able to read & interpret strips for C-Section recovery. Women's Services/PP RN's do not have to read their own strips.

OB/Neonatologist in house "They have an NP & a Neonatologist in-house 24/7

OB & anesthesia are on-call at night"

IV Team "IV team in-house 24/7 & also have a PICC team

(RN's can start their own IV's or call IV Team)"

RT 24/7 RT is in-house 24/7

Self-scheduling is allowed as long as the needs of the unit are met.

C-section experience required Must be able to circ.

Floating All L&D RN's can float to Women's Services/PP, but not all Women's Services/PP RN's can float to L&D. They have been training Women's Services/PP RN's in PACU for C-Section recovery, but would not require this for travelers.

Both units could float to NICU or Nursery as helping hands.

Floor specific orientation "1st day: 4 hours w/ HR, remaining 8 on the unit with a preceptor

2nd day: 12 hours with a preceptor on the shift they will be working. "

Common diagnosis / Types of patients "* L&D: 32 weeks & above, high-risk, mag, pit, no insulin, multiples - have delivered up to triplets
